✦ Synopsis


The polarized luminescence spectrum of single crystals of Zn3Eu2(N0,)12.24Hz0, measured at 77 K under laser-selective excitation, is presented. The spectra are interpreted by using Cp, symmetry, and are afterwards related to the crystallographic determined C, model at the site of the hexanitrate. The crystal-field lines are not fully polarized and a comparison with the 'Dl+'Fa absorption spectrum recorded at various temperatures indicates that the effect may be linked to the cooling of the crystal. Data on polycrystalline Mg,E~~(N03)1~.24H~O are also presented. The small differences in the crystal-field transitions between the Mg and Zn compounds are discussed.
